Real plants! Bettas love plants, if you‘re a beginner I strongly recommend anubias and limnophila sessiliflora, Amazon sword plants are also very easy to take care of. Since you have a long-finned betta, be careful about the current since long-finned bettas struggle with strong currents. Also, bettas tend to get stressed when the water is too open, I would recommend getting some floating plants or leaves like Indian almond leaves!
